Oyster Bay Launches Ticket Lottery For Holiday Performances

The free concerts are scheduled for Nov. 27-28 at LIU Post.

The Town of Oyster Bay is offering a lottery for free tickets to its holiday concerts.
The Town of Oyster Bay is offering a lottery for free tickets to its holiday concerts. (Renee Schiavone/Patch)

OYSTER BAY, NY — Town of Oyster Bay residents can get into the holiday spirit with a lottery for the annual concerts.

Performances will be held on Nov. 27 and 28 at LIU Post in Brookville.

"Due to its overwhelming popularity, the Town hosts a ticket lottery to ensure all residents have an equal opportunity to attend one of our wonderful performances. And, as always, this outstanding holiday entertainment is provided free of charge for our residents," Supervisor Joseph Saladino said.

Applications are available on the town's website: www.oysterbaytown.com, or by calling 516 797-7925.

Completed applications can be dropped off at Oyster Bay Town Hall North, 54 Audrey Avenue, Oyster Bay and Oyster Bay Town Hall South, 977 Hicksville Road, Massapequa.

Residents may receive up to two tickets per household. All entries must be received by Friday, Oct. 27 at 4:45 p.m.
